Output dab86bbbb25c0169921bd3c32a3824a1586f3129119aa0f707f88fe6df037de9:13

value
1087842
script pubkey
OP_0 OP_PUSHBYTES_20 ac7af65a0ff5df7fac2299b37efac2c994724443
address
tb1q43a0vks07h0hltpznxeha7kzex28y3zrq26am4
transaction
dab86bbbb25c0169921bd3c32a3824a1586f3129119aa0f707f88fe6df037de9
confirmations
14395
spent
true